    Warcraft Short Story: "A Moment in Verse"
    Blizzard has released a new Warcraft Short Story: "A Moment in Verse" by Madeleine Roux.

    Originally Posted by Blizzard (Blue Tracker / Official Forums)
    “War has come, war will come again, I am old enough to have watched my people rise and fall and rise once more, and I myself have withered like the winter tree before blossoming anew.”

    A new World of Warcraft short story is now available to read: A Moment in Verse!

    First Arcanist Thalyssra and Regent-Lord Lor'themar Theron set aside the troubles of their individual worlds to spend one beautiful evening in a contest of verse—and in each other's hearts.

    We’re excited to share this bright and charming new tale by Madeleine Roux (author of the upcoming Shadows Rising novel) with everyone, and we hope you enjoy a brief escape into the tranquility of Suramar. Read it now.

    Polygon Interview with Steve Danuser and Johnny Cash
    Polygon recently interviewed lead narrative designer Steve Danuser and senior game designer Johnny Cash to find out more about the creation of Bastion.


    • Bastion resembles a traditional Heaven and is the first starting zone in Shadowlands. Players that pledge to the Kyrian covenant will play a major part in changing the Kyrian society and unlock new abilities.
    • Odyn based the Val'kyr off the Kyrians, the creatures he saw when he pierced through the veil and looked into the Shadowlands.
    • A quest will feature a Tauren taking the trials of the Kyrian. Players will help this Tauren, which ultimately turns into a Kyrian himself.
